…Announces Complimentary Projects and Training Of 350 Children Across 7 LGAs

Arc Oyelola Yisa Ashiru, the deputy leader of the Nigeria Senate and senator representing Kwara South Senatorial District, has announced his commitment on collaborative efforts with the Offa and Environs Innovation Hub Offa (ONEIH) on a new complimentary project.

Also, he announced that his Foundation, Lola Ashiru Foundation will sponsor 350 children in the senatorial district for digital skills training at ONEIH. These children will be selected from the seven local government areas of Kwara South.

The trainees will be selected, transported, fed and accommodated during the course of the training.

Senator Ashiru made this revelation on Tuesday, January 16, during a visit to ONEIH, ONEIH-Kola Balogun Technology Center (O-KBTC), and ONEIH-Sports Academy that is under implementation at the Offa Industrial Park, Kwara State.

Expressing his dedication to “shared prosperity” and the belief in a “plurality of empire,” within all stocks in Kwara south Senatorial District, Senator Ashiru emphasized that civilization should not be domiciled in limited locations. He outlined plans to position Kwara South on the global map for prosperity.

Commending the ONEIH Board, he expressed admiration for the Offa Industrial Park and urged the institution to replicate the technological center in other areas of Kwara South. He also committed to facilitating a significant portion of the Nigerian Senate’s budget for ICT development at the hub.

ONEIH Board, led by Chief (Dr) Waheed Olagunju, Aare Bobagunwa of Offa land and Chairman ONEIH board, expressed delight and gratitude to Senator Lola Ashiru for his exemplary representation and consistent support for the advancement of Kwara State and Nigeria.

Dr. Waheed said the ONEIH and its subsidiaries were part of Offa’s Ten Year Development Plan (2022 – 2032) that was launched in Offa, December 2022.

“What we are doing here is implementation of aspects of the ten year development plan which is in line with Nigeria National development plan 2021 – 2025, the United Nations’s 17 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), Agenda 2063 of the African Union and the High 5s of the African Development Bank . All we are trying to do is to ensure our people become productive.

“Luckily for us, as we were concluding the development plan, the National Bureau of Statistics (NBS) released a report on multi dimensional poverty index in Nigeria and that provided the areas affected by Senatorial Districts. We studied the report on Kwara South Senatorial District and the identified shortcomings as well as recommendations, and incorporated them in the Offa ten-year development plan.

“That plan is meeting with the needs of the people, in terms of health care education amongst others.

“All groups in Offa are now taking cues from the development plan. It is only when our people are healthy and mentally developed that they will be physically developed. In view of the link between nutrition and health Agriculture is important and captured. It is when they are well fed and healthy and mentally sound that they can absorb education, training and be skillful . If the trio are met, they will become productive and earn income. It is when they earn incomes that they can meet the basic need of life. Poverty will reduce when people earn income.”

Senator Ashiru also visited the proposed ONEIH-Offa Sports Academy site and promised to support its actualization. He spoke with Dr. Akeem Oyewale, the Chairman of Offa Sports Academy and CEO Marble Capital Limited.

Senator Ashiru also provided some guidance on the structure using his wealth of knowledge as an architect.

Reacting, Dr. Oyewale said he is very happy that Senator Lola Ashiru shows interest in the Sports Academy and feels concerned about the welfare of the youths.

“We are happy he shows interest in the impact of sports in economic development and empowerment of the community. We are very grateful for his commitment to support the project.

“We know he also looks forward to Offa hosting an international tournament in the next couple of months.”
